Definition

To go back to a place and have someone or something with you when you arrive. It can mean to bring an item or a person when you come back.

Usage & Nuances

"Return with" is commonly used when asking or telling someone to bring something or someone back with them. Often followed by the object ('return with the keys'). Less formal; alternatives include 'bring back'. Not usually used for returning without bringing something.
